📈 Why Spring 2025 Will Be Competitive for Home Sellers


This year, two big trends are shaping the real estate market:

✔️ More units for sale – Inventory level is up, giving buyers more options.

✔️ Days on market is up- It takes longer to sell.

✔️ Higher buyer expectations – Buyers are picky, expecting move-in-ready spaces with modern features.

That means strategic updates are key to making your unit more appealing.

Many homeowners have already started making improvements,

focusing on repairs that add real value.


Some of the most popular upgrades include

replacing water heaters, HVAC systems, and flooring.

Energy-efficient improvements are also in high demand.

What Should You Focus On?


The most common home upgrades right now include:

🔹 Replacing old and outdated applicances

🔹 Replacing water heaters and HVAC units

🔹 Updating flooring

🔹 Improving energy efficiency (which buyers love!)


Just because other sellers are making certain updates doesn’t mean you need to follow the exact same plan.

Put yourself in a buyer’s shoes

—what would stand out to you?

Prioritize quick, impactful fixes while also addressing any major issues that could turn buyers away.


Bigger projects, like replacing an aging roof or worn-out flooring, may seem overwhelming,

but they can add significant value

—especially when focusing on upgrades with a strong return on investment (ROI).


Here’s where to start:

Quick Wins – Small, high-impact updates like fresh paint, updated lighting, and minor repairs.

Big-Ticket Items – Consider replacing an old roof, outdated flooring, or worn-out appliances if they could turn buyers away. If the paint needs to be refreshed, do it so that it creates a brighter space.

Energy Efficiency – Buyers appreciate lower utility bills, so energy-saving updates can make your home more attractive.


Buyers see themselves saving more money per month,

= more willing to spend the money upfront.
